Thurloe Place is in London and in Kensington And Chelsea district. SW7 2SP is located in the Brompton & Hans Town elect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Kensington.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ate area around SW7 2SP,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 50.7%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Single | 43.4% | 50.7% | 7.3% | 37.9% | 12.8% |
| Married: Opposite sex | 41% | 33.8% | -7.2% | 44.2% | -10.4% |
| Married: Same sex | 2.4% | 1.4% | -1.0% | 0.3% | 1.1% |
| Civil partnership: Same sex | 0% | 1.4% | 1.4% | 0.1% | 1.3% |
| Separated | 3.9% | 2.8% | -1.1% | 2.2% | 0.6% |
| Divorced | 7.8% | 7.7% | -0.1% | 9.1% | -1.4% |
| Widowed | 1.5% | 2.1% | 0.6% | 6.1% | -4.0% |
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.
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.
This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(94.5%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Very good health | 66.8% | 73.5% | 6.7% | 48.4% | 25.1% |
| Good health | 27% | 21% | -6.0% | 33.6% | -12.6% |
| Fair health | 5.4% | 3.7% | -1.7% | 12.7% | -9.0% |
| Bad health | 0.8% | 1.2% | 0.4% | 4.0% | -2.8% |
| Very bad health | 0% | 0.6% | 0.6% | 1.2% | -0.6% |
During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.
In the area around SW7 2SP this area, 4.3%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ly lower than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its high percentage of residents with higher education degree or similar.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 68.3%.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| No qualifications | 3.9% | 4.3% | 0.4% | 18.2% | -13.9% |
| 1-4 GCSEs or Equivalent | 2.9% | 2.9% | 0.0% | 9.6% | -6.7% |
| 5 or more GCSEs, an A-Level or 1-2 AS Levels | 5.4% | 2.9% | -2.5% | 13.4% | -10.5% |
| Apprenticeship | 1% | 4.3% | 3.3% | 5.3% | -1.0% |
| HNC, HND or 2+ A Levels | 8.8% | 11.5% | 2.7% | 16.9% | -5.4% |
| Degree or Similar | 63.9% | 68.3% | 4.4% | 33.8% | 34.5% |
| Other | 14.1% | 5.8% | -8.3% | 2.8% | 3.0% |

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Thurloe Place was 1259.3 per 1,000 residents, which is 294.0% higher than the Brompton & Hans Town average. The most reported crime type was Other theft.
Thurloe Place has the 5th highest crime rate of 83 local areas in Brompton & Hans Town and the 12th highest crime rate of 503 local areas in Kensington and Chelsea .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 166.7 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 50.3%.

SW7 2SP area has a very high level of entrepreneurship. Only 5%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 17%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.
SW7 2SP area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 1%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
The percentage of student residents living in SW7 2SP area is much higher than the country's average. Usually places with high percentage of students are near Universities and near entertainment places.
